OREANDA-NEWS  Scanners to scan rail wagons, able to determine the type of cargo and its weight, will be installed at the approaches to the Crimean bridge, told on Monday the Director of production company "Scantronic systems" Sergey Simocko.

"Russia's first inspection and inspection complex for the control of railway wagons put into operation in 2018 at the checkpoint Zabaikalsk (on the border with China). Two railway inspection and inspection complexes are being built to ensure transport security on the approaches to the Crimean bridge," he said.

According to him, inspection is carried out during movement of structure along the scanner placed on a railway track. The scanning time of the train depends on the speed of its movement and the number of wagons included in it.

Inspection and inspection systems for the control of railway wagons created by the Russian company "Scantronic systems" on the basis of scientific developments of the Laboratory of electronic accelerators of Moscow state University.

In turn, the chief researcher of the Institute of nuclear physics of Moscow state University, General Director of the Laboratory of electronic accelerators of Moscow state University Vasily Shvedunov told that the railway inspection and inspection complexes use a unique linear accelerator that allows you to control the inspected objects at speeds up to 70 kilometers per hour. The scanner is able to carry out high-quality recognition of materials by the effective atomic number, as well as to estimate the weight of the load with an error of not more than 10 percent.

He said that to date, the laboratory of electronic accelerators of MSU has supplied customers with more than 30 accelerators.

"The development of linear electron accelerators for inspection and inspection complexes was started by us on the initiative of the management of the company "Scantronic systems", which had extensive experience in the placement and operation of foreign complexes, even before the creation of the laboratory and before the sanctions. Life has shown that it was the right decision. The emergence of sanctions contributed to the increase in the number of orders for the development and supply of various types of accelerators," Shvedunov added.

The laboratory of electronic accelerators of Moscow state University is a joint venture of Lomonosov Moscow state University and the Russian company "Scantronic systems", established in 2013 on the basis of the Department of electromagnetic processes and interaction of atomic nuclei of the Institute of nuclear physics at the initiative of the Institute.

The laboratory develops and manufactures linear electron accelerators and split microtrons in the interests of medicine, security systems, flaw detection, radiation technologies in industry and agriculture, basic research.
